Important Terms in Sex Crime Defense

Familiarity with legal terminology can help clients better understand their cases. Below are some key terms commonly encountered in sex crime defense.

Consent

Consent refers to the voluntary agreement to engage in a specific act. In sex crime cases, whether consent was given is often a central issue, and it must be clear and unequivocal.

Criminal Sexual Conduct

Criminal sexual conduct is a legal classification for various sexual offenses defined under Michigan law. It categorizes different degrees of severity and corresponding penalties for unlawful sexual acts.

Allegation

An allegation is a claim or assertion that someone has committed a crime. In sex crime cases, allegations are the basis for charges but must be proven in court.

Due Process

Due process is the legal requirement that the state must respect all legal rights owed to a person. It ensures fair treatment through the judicial system, including the right to a fair trial.

Tips for Clients Facing Sex Crime Charges

Maintain Your Silence

It is important to exercise your right to remain silent and avoid discussing your case with anyone other than your attorney. Anything you say can be used against you in court.

Gather Relevant Information

Collect and organize any evidence, documents, or witness information that may support your defense. Providing this to your legal team early can strengthen your case.

Stay Informed

Ask questions and ensure you understand the legal process and your options. Being informed helps you make better decisions throughout your case.

It is generally advisable not to speak to the police without an attorney present, especially in sex crime cases. Anything you say can be used against you, so having legal guidance helps prevent self-incrimination or misunderstandings. An attorney can assist in communicating with law enforcement and ensure that your rights are upheld during questioning or investigations, which is critical to a fair legal process.

Penalties for sex crime convictions in Michigan can be severe and may include imprisonment, fines, probation, and registration as a sex offender. The exact penalties depend on the specific offense and its classification under state law. Understanding the potential consequences highlights the importance of a strong defense and knowledgeable legal representation to seek reduced charges or alternative outcomes where possible.

Evidence in sex crime cases can be challenged on various grounds, such as improper collection, lack of credibility, or inconsistencies in witness statements. Your defense attorney will scrutinize all evidence to identify weaknesses. Challenging evidence effectively can lead to exclusion of key items or testimony, which may significantly impact the outcome of the case in your favor.

Sex crime charges and related court proceedings are typically matters of public record, meaning they can be accessed by the public and media. However, certain circumstances may allow for sealing or expungement of records. Your attorney can advise you on the possibilities for protecting your privacy and the steps required to pursue record restrictions after resolution of your case.

Consent is a central issue in many sex crime cases, as it must be established that all parties agreed voluntarily to the act in question. Lack of consent is often the basis for criminal charges.
